Output e4964da2325352456cb1f69285e87a86eb01827b78b6ce77a922cbcc354e561c:11

value
40000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5783f8566a6b6150b2bb26a07e191b0b1fcb5d14 OP_EQUALVERIFY OP_CHECKSIG
address
18yjt8ZYZ9rKBNfTuW1i8dBL914K6NVDfy
transaction
e4964da2325352456cb1f69285e87a86eb01827b78b6ce77a922cbcc354e561c
spent
true